红外双波段自适应伪装装置研究

Research on an Adaptive Camouflage Device Based on Near and Far Infrared Bands

摘要
对红外双波段自适应伪装装置的实现方案进行了理论分析,并详细介绍了装置的组成、设计方案和硬件设计,通过实验验证了装置的自适应伪装效果。装置可以在近红外和远红外双波段内实现自适应伪装,对自适应伪装装置的研发有一定的参考价值。
Abstract
In this paper, the scheme of an infrared dual-band adaptive temperature control and color-changing camouflage device is theoretically analyzed. The composition of the device, scheme, and hardware design are introduced in detail. The adaptive camouflage effect of the device is verified via numerous experiments. According to the results, it can be observed that the device can realize adaptive camouflage in the near-infrared and far-infrared bands, which is highly relevant for the research and development of an adaptive camouflage device.
